# Copyright (c) Facebook, Inc. and its affiliates. # # This source code is licensed under the MIT license found in the # LICENSE file in the root directory of this source tree. # Dead code detection: type `make` in this directory. # # OCaml will not detect dead code as soon as it gets exported in a .mli file. But, it will detect # dead code in inlined modules, even if they have a signature. This suggests the following idea, # which is basically what happens here: # # 1. Put all of the infer source code into a single .ml file with an empty .mli. Each file is put # inside its own inline module, with its original signature included too to avoid ambiguities in # case of locally opened modules (which may shadow more values than intended otherwise). # 2. Add preprocessor instructions so that OCaml warnings are shown in the original files. # 3. Suppress warnings in source code copied from generated files (atdgen, lexers, and parsers). # 3. Run the OCaml compiler. # 4. Kill detected dead code; repeat until dry. # # Infer is first compiled so that atdgen, ocamllex, and menhir generate the appropriate files. The # ocamllex and menhir files are generated inside ../_build by dune, and copied here by this # Makefile. # # ocamldepend is used to `cat` the source files in the right order into all_infer_in_one_file.ml. # # Beware that this is mostly a terrible hack.
